glynb said:
Ah, so that's what the 'bleed' thing is for? I did wonder. Doesn't matter for a booklet as the other side gets printed anyway but for something that gerts folded and glued, like a 7" cover then 'bleed' starts to make sense.


Actually you definitely need a bleed for a booklet. See the equipment they use to cut them to size isn't exactly precise. If your artwork IS precise and has a colored background (say black) then you'll likely end up with a white strip along the top, bottom and/or sides.

If you make sure to go about 1/8 of an inch over-size in all directions and be sure your artwork is centered you'll be fine.
